第一部分 Python基础篇(80题) 为什么学习Python? Omit 通过什么途径学习的Python? Omit Python和Java、PHP、C、C#、C++等其他语言的对比? Omit 简述解释型和编译型编程语言? 编译型语言:在运行程序之前将源代码翻译成目标代码(机器语言), 运行时不需要重新翻译,直接使用翻译的结果,程序执行效率高,依赖编译器运行(比如vs), 跨平台性差。比
转载 2023-09-05 14:54:57
42阅读
# 实现Python数据库代码指南 ## 引言 欢迎你,新手开发者!在这篇文章中,我将教你如何实现Python数据库代码。作为一名经验丰富的开发者,我将会为你详细解释整个流程,并指导你每一步需要做什么以及使用哪些代码。 ## 整体流程 首先,让我们来看一下实现Python数据库代码的整体流程: ```mermaid classDiagram Class01
原创 2024-04-01 04:41:49
16阅读
**使用python语言创建数据库并且向里面插入信息**一、Navicat的准备二、Python代码创建和插入数据表三、返回查看Navicat四、后续优化----运用面向对象程序设计方法+使用格式化字符串赋值的方法 一、Navicat的准备1、先建立navicat与本地mysql服务器的连接,密码默认为“123456”2、依次点击 test->Query->New Query,打开一
1、当用python开发项目的时候,我们发现经常需要用到数据库来存储数据,所以,连接数据库,并能够灵活的处理数据库特别的重要,下面有两种用代码来操作数据库的方法,一种是通过传统的方法;另外一种则是通过ORM--Peewee的方法来处理数据库;2、下面第一个操作数据库的方法可能有点笨,就是通过实际数据库的语句来实现对数据库表结构的操作:import mysql.connectordb=mysql.c
转载 2023-06-26 13:29:24
190阅读
# Python数据库迁移代码实现指南 ## 引言 数据库迁移是在开发过程中经常遇到的一个任务,它可以帮助我们管理数据库结构的变化,确保数据库的一致性和可靠性。本文将指导你如何使用Python实现数据库迁移代码。 ## 整体流程 下面的表格展示了实现数据库迁移代码的整体流程。 | 步骤 | 描述 | | ---- | ---- | | 步骤1 | 创建数据库迁移脚本 | | 步骤2 | 执行
原创 2023-11-09 07:14:04
130阅读
1、配置(1)c++包含目录(2)链接器附加目录 (3)输入添加依赖项 (4)把MYSQL安装目录下的两个lib文件拷贝到项目目录下 (5)如果出现无法加载动态libmysql.dll,则把上述文件也拷贝到C:\Windows\System32目录下2、数据库API接口函数mysql_affected_rows() 返回被最新的UPDATE, DELETE或INSERT查询影响的行数。 m
转载 2023-08-31 21:40:56
42阅读
# 建立数据库连接,剔除已入库的部分db = pymysql.connect(host='127.0.0.1', user='root', passwd='', db='test', charset='utf8')cursor = db.cursor()dt = datetime.datetime.now().strftime("%Y-%m-%d %H:%M:%S")sql_inse...
原创 2022-12-05 15:53:34
208阅读
前言:大家好,今天我和大家来聊一下SQLALchemy这个模块,该模块是Python当中最有名的ORM框架,该框架是建立在数据库API之上,使用关系对象映射进行数据库的操作,简而言之便是:将对象转换成SQL,然后使用数据API执行SQL并获取执行结果。看到这里,相信不少的读者可能会感觉到云里雾里,我们就通过一个简单的案例在说明一下吧。例如我们想要在mysql当中新建一个表格,我们首先需要连接上数据
假如我现在有一个Excel数据表格,需要将其数据插入MySQL数据库中。数据如下:对应的Python实现代码如下: 1 #导入需要使用到的数据模块 2 import pandas as pd 3 import pymysql 4 5 #读入数据 6 filepath = 'E:\_DataSet\catering_sale.xls' 7 data = pd.read_excel(f
Python连接mysql数据库及简单增删改查操作示例代码1.安装pymysql进入cmd,输入 pip install pymysql:2.数据库建表在数据库中,建立一个简单的表,如图:3.简单操作 3.1查询操作12345678910111213141516171819202122232425#coding=utf-8 #连接数据库测试 import pymysql #打开数据库 d
转载 2023-07-05 16:35:45
58阅读
文章总结了关于MYSQL导入导出常用命令,包括各种数据导入导出时出现的问题解决方法,有需要学习的朋友可参考参考。一、备份数据库:(命令在DOS的mysqlin目录下执行)代码如下复制代码mysqldump --opt school>school.bbb注释:将数据库school备份到school.bbb文件,school.bbb是一个文本文件,文件名任取,打开看看你会有新发现。1.导出整个数
### 连接数据库的流程 在Python中连接数据库的流程可以分为以下几个步骤: 1. 导入数据库模块:首先需要导入Python中操作数据库的模块,根据不同的数据库类型选择不同的模块,常见的有 `pymysql`、`psycopg2` 等。 2. 建立数据库连接:使用导入的数据库模块,调用相应的方法建立与数据库的连接。需要提供数据库的主机地址、用户名、密码等信息。 3. 创建游标对象:连接
原创 2023-08-10 05:45:54
68阅读
1 db=web.database( 2 dbn="mysql", 3 host="localhost", 4 port=3306, 5 user="root", 6 pw="xxxxxx", 7 db="m", 8 charset="utf8" 9 )#连接数据库 10 12 def GET(self): 13   data
使用python连接操作数据库 --》下载配置python环境 --》推荐安装PyMySQL :PyMySQL 是一个纯Python 实现的MySQL 客户端操作,支持事务、存储过程、批量执行等 使用命令:pip install pymysql --》连接数据库脚本 1 #导入模块 2 importpymysql3 #连接数据库 4 conn =pymysql.connect(5 host='
转载 2023-08-01 20:06:46
84阅读
我用的是Python3.7.x(python版本) + Navicat(数据库可视化工具) 我们要用到pymysql模块,也很好安装,进入命令行,输入pip install pymysql就行了,如果出现了版本问题、权限问题等请自行百度,本文的重点不在这里。ok,有了pymysql模块之后我们就可以尝试与数据库建立链接啦。 整个操作分为三步,
转载 2022-01-03 17:29:44
246阅读
# Python连接Gbase数据库 ## 简介 Gbase是一款关系型数据库管理系统,它具有高性能、高可扩展性和高可靠性等特点。使用Python连接Gbase数据库是一种常见的数据操作方式,本文将介绍如何使用Python连接Gbase数据库,并给出相应的代码示例。 ## 准备工作 在使用Python连接Gbase数据库之前,需要安装相应的数据库驱动。可以使用pyodbc模块来连接Gbas
原创 2023-08-03 09:11:26
305阅读
      业务场景及需求:全国每个银行营业网点【指跟公司合作的】产品上线后,肯定需要升级业务以应对新的功能需求,那么数据库每次升级更新时都是在数据库管理工具中执行升级脚本,非常不方便。此时需求:能够在业务系统代码中设置开关,需要升级的时候打开开关系统自动直接完成升级.思路:1)数据库里面有个相应的版本号,服务里面有个版本文件【以要升级到的版本号命名】。 
实验目的:1) 理解JDBC的组成和结构 2) 掌握Java程序与数据库的链接技术 3) 掌握在Java程序中使用java.sql包中提供的DriverManager类、Connection 、Statement、ResultSet类来存取数据库数据的方法 实验要求:首先建立一个数据库。在此基础上通过编程实现下面功能:(1)在
转载 2023-10-23 07:28:59
60阅读
用户创建和授权创建用户:create user ‘username’@’host’ identified by ‘password’授权:grant all privileges on *.* to ‘username’@’host’ identified by ‘password’刷新权限:flush privileges撤销授权:revoke all on *.* from
转载 2024-05-09 07:59:18
44阅读
一、查询所有数据库代码:show databases;成功后如下图:二、建立一个数据库代码:create database test3;成功后如下图:三、连接数据库代码:use test3;成功后如下图: 四、建立代码:create table test{ id int not null primary key auto_increment, name varchar(30) not
  • 1
  • 2
  • 3
  • 4
  • 5